Frankenstein is infused with some elements of the Gothic novel and the Romantic movement and is also considered to be one of the earliest examples of science fiction. Includes introduction and commentary by Mary Shelley. Required reading for any fan of science fiction and horror genres. A classic.

This audiobook was actually my first complete experience of this novel. I'd started it a couple of times, but it's very hard for me to read printed text, listening to prose is so much easier for me.

So anyway, the novel is very, very perfect. This edition, I think, is very well done. The narrator does a great job with all of the characters. Sometimes, especially in older novels, some of the female characters done by male narrators seem kind of put on, as do almost any character with any type of an accent.

But this narrator does a very, very good job. The different accents are bold and authentic and done with an air of meaning and authority that I really, really liked.

Jim Donaldson's speech patterns are also very clear and easy to understand.

I think he does a great job reading this classic novel, making it very enjoyable and very accessible.
